Senior Field Service Engineer - Gas Turbine Controls-Mechanical
This position serves as a company Site Leader on technical and administrative representation, traveling to both onshore and offshore locations. Dealing with customer service assignment including onsite preventive and scheduled maintenances, service work, call-out services and new unit installation commissioning activities on gas turbines product lines and packages.
How You’ll Make An Impact
Develop solutions to customer requirements independently.
Comply with safety policies, participate in safety meetings, and suggest improvements.
Meet or exceed customer expectations and follow maintenance best practices.
Have basic maintenance knowledge for relevant products and equipment.
Lead projects, identify safety issues early, provide daily reports, ensure parts availability, and manage personnel needs.
Communicate accurately, maintain equipment histories, coordinate changes for efficiency, and report to supervision and customers.
Use sound judgment to analyze and solve problems independently, maintain product knowledge, and interpret technical documents.
Provide short to medium term scheduling of personnel and materials required for smooth routine maintenance and commissioning of plant.
Adequate strategy of engaging operations in releasing equipment in a timely manner for maintenance. Will be, required to assist in a technical manner with the operations and maintenance crew in any area if the workload exceeds the number of personnel available.
Leadership capacity and capability for site interfacing and team management
Monitor maintenance services or installation support to ensure they are carried out within company policy, manufacturers’ recommendations and in a safe manner.
Ensure major interventions are planned, executed on schedule and within commercial orders.
What You Bring
Must have 10+ years of advanced working experience on gas turbine control systems and mechanicals systems in a related industry.
Technical multi-skills on both controls and mechanical is mandatory.
Computer literacy on MS Windows Suite, advanced software applications and proficiency in electronic hardware handling.
Will have served on recognized gas turbine product lines and/or having long period of continuous occupation as gas turbines controls engineer.
Will possess a technical qualification in Engineering Degrees; preferably in Electrical / Electronics /Mechanical Engineering.
Experience in an onshore/offshore environment is essential.
Deep knowledge of rotating equipment packages background will be an asset.
Familiarity with Gas Turbine engine theory, packages systems theory and operational will be an asset.
